This Viking Age raven bangle is made from
several bars twisted together and is 6 mm thick.
At both ends of the Viking bangle are two
stylised raven heads in the Ringerike style, which look at each other and correspond to the head of the historical model in great detail.
The original raven bangle that stood behind this Viking bangle comes from the
Swedish hoard find at Undrom near Boteå in Ångermanland and is now in the possession of the Historiska Museet in Stockholm

Among the Vikings, both men and women often wore bronze and silver arm rings, which, along with brooches and other jewellery, were very common in terms of shape and size, as a
precious arm ring was an important status symbol in Viking society, indicating both the person's rank and wealth.
